Historically, women have been attended and supported by other women during labor and birth. However in many countries, as more women are giving birth in hospital rather than at home, continuous support during labor has become the exception rather than the norm. Continuous support from a doula has been shown to increase emotional support, enhance physical support, improve communication and advocacy, increase satisfaction with their birth experience, reduce rates of interventions, and enhance postpartum support in mothers.
